How Long?


Auto Scripture: 
Job 5:1; Psalm 4:2; Psalm 88:2; Job 15:13; Ezekiel 4:3; Ezekiel 4:7; Psalm 20:9; Colossians 1:3; Isaiah 25:8; Psalm 33:20; Psalm 77:15; Psalm 89:10; Hebrews 12:1;
How long? Will You turn Your face away?
How long? Do You hear us when we pray?
On and on, still we walk this pilgrim way - How long?

How long 'til Your children find their rest?
How long 'til You draw them to Your breast?
We go on holding to Your promises - How long?

'Til You wipe away the tears from ev'ry eye
'Til we see our home descending from the sky
Do we wait in vain?
Jesus, give us hope again!

How long 'til Your word will still the storm?
How long 'til You bare Your mighty arm?
How we groan 'til You snatch us from the thorns - How long?

How long? Sweet the dawn that ends the race.
How long? Weak our hearts but strong our legs.
Looking on - great that cloud of witnesses! How long?